Ever increasing pothole in the turning area at the end of the cul-de-sac

Reported via desktop in the Potholes / Highway Condition category anonymously at 10:50, Thursday 25 September 2025

Sent to West Northamptonshire Council less than a minute later. FixMyStreet ref: 8211941.

Tarmac is breaking up, increasing the size of the pothole smack bang in the middle of the turning area.
